Neurotransmitter Interactions
Kratom exerts its effects by interacting with various neurotransmitter systems in the brain. It contains alkaloids, primarily mitragynine and 7-hydroxymitragynine, which bind to opioid receptors, producing pain relief and euphoric sensations similar to those of morphine but less potent.
These alkaloids also act as agonists at mu-opioid receptors, contributing to the mood-boosting effects. Additionally, kratom stimulates the release of dopamine, a neurotransmitter associated with pleasure and reward. This further enhances the sense of euphoria and motivation.

Other Receptor Systems
Kratom’s impact extends beyond opioid receptors. It also interacts with serotonin receptors, influencing mood regulation and potentially alleviating symptoms of depression and anxiety. Studies suggest kratom may act as a partial agonist at 5-HT2A receptors, which are involved in cognitive function, perception, and emotional processing.
Furthermore, kratom has been shown to modulate the activity of acetylcholine receptors, playing a role in learning, memory, and attention. The complex interplay of these receptor interactions contributes to kratom’s diverse range of effects on mood, cognition, and overall well-being.

Preclinical Studies
Preclinical studies, which are conducted on animal models, have provided valuable insights into kratom’s potential mechanisms of action and its effects on mood regulation. These studies demonstrate kratom’s ability to influence neurotransmitter systems involved in pleasure, reward, mood, and cognitive function.
- Animal Models: Research using rodents has shown that kratom administration can induce changes in behavior associated with euphoria, analgesia (pain relief), and reduced anxiety. These findings suggest that kratom may have therapeutic potential for managing pain, mood disorders, and addiction.
- Neurochemical Studies: Preclinical studies have also investigated kratom’s effects on neurotransmitters in animal brains. These studies have confirmed the activation of opioid receptors, dopamine release, and modulation of serotonin and acetylcholine systems, supporting the findings from behavioral experiments.
However, it is crucial to recognize that preclinical studies provide a foundation for understanding kratom’s potential but cannot fully predict its effects in humans. There are limitations to extrapolating findings from animal models to human subjects due to differences in physiology, metabolism, and individual responses to substances.
Human Studies: Observational vs. Controlled Trials
Human studies investigating the mood-enhancing effects of kratom are limited compared to preclinical research.
Observational studies rely on self-reported data from individuals who use kratom, making it difficult to establish a direct causal link between kratom consumption and mood changes. These studies can provide valuable insights into patterns of use and subjective experiences but are susceptible to biases and recall errors.
Controlled trials, which involve random assignment of participants to receive either kratom or a placebo, offer a more rigorous approach to assess the drug’s effects. However, conducting controlled trials with kratom faces several challenges:
- Ethical Considerations: Due to kratom’s opioid-like properties and potential for abuse, ethical concerns arise when administering it to healthy volunteers in a controlled setting.
- Regulatory Status: The legal status of kratom varies widely across countries and regions. This can create difficulties in obtaining approval for clinical trials and recruiting participants.
- Dosage and Formulation Variability: Kratom’s potency and effects can vary depending on the plant variety, growing conditions, processing methods, and dosage consumed. Standardizing these factors is crucial for conducting reliable controlled trials.
Despite these challenges, ongoing research efforts aim to address the limitations and provide a clearer understanding of kratom’s potential mood-enhancing effects in humans.

Safety and Side Effects
While kratom shows promise as a potential mood enhancer, it’s crucial to be aware of the possible side effects associated with its use. Like any substance that interacts with the body’s neurotransmitter systems, kratom can produce adverse reactions in some individuals.
Short-Term Effects
Kratom, like many substances, can have both short-term and potential long-term side effects. Short-term side effects are usually dose-dependent and can include nausea, constipation, dizziness, dry mouth, increased heart rate, sweating, itching, and insomnia.
Higher doses or prolonged use may increase the risk of more serious side effects such as respiratory depression (slowed breathing), seizures, and even death. It’s essential to start with a low dose and gradually increase it as needed while closely monitoring for any adverse reactions.
It’s important to consult with a healthcare professional before using kratom, especially if you have any pre-existing medical conditions or are taking other medications.
Long-Term Risks
Long-term risks associated with kratom use are not yet fully understood due to the limited research on this substance. However, some potential long-term risks include:
- Tolerance and Dependence: Regular kratom use can lead to tolerance, requiring higher doses to achieve the desired effects. Prolonged use may also result in dependence, with with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, irritability, insomnia, muscle aches, and diarrhea upon cessation.
- Opioid Receptor Downregulation: Chronic kratom use could potentially lead to downregulation of opioid receptors in the brain, reducing their sensitivity to natural endorphins and potentially increasing vulnerability to pain and discomfort.
- Liver Damage: Some studies suggest that prolonged kratom use may increase the risk of liver damage, although more research is needed to confirm this association.
- Interactions with Other Medications:** Kratom can interact with other medications, including opioid painkillers, antidepressants, and stimulants. These interactions could potentially lead to adverse effects or reduce the effectiveness of other medications.
It’s important to emphasize that these are potential risks and not necessarily guaranteed outcomes for every kratom user. More research is needed to fully understand the long-term consequences of kratom use.

Legal Status and Regulations
The legal status of kratom varies widely around the world. Some countries have banned it outright, while others have restricted its sale or imposed regulations on its production and distribution.
In the United States, kratom’s legal status is complex and has been subject to much debate and change. While it remains legal at the federal level, many states have enacted their own laws regarding kratom, with some banning it altogether and others imposing restrictions on sales or possession.
Navigating this patchwork of regulations can be confusing for consumers. It’s important to check your local laws before purchasing or using kratom to ensure you are complying with all applicable regulations.

International classifications of kratom are primarily driven by its pharmacological properties and potential risks.
The United Nations Commission on Narcotic Drugs (UN CND) has not classified kratom as a controlled substance under the Single Convention on Narcotic Drugs, but it is monitored under the auspices of the WHO Expert Committee on Drug Dependence.
Various countries have adopted their own classifications based on national drug policies and risk assessments. Some classify kratom as a potentially addictive substance or regulate its sale and distribution due to concerns about misuse and potential for harm.
Policies regarding kratom vary widely across different regions, reflecting diverse approaches to harm reduction, public health considerations, and cultural perspectives on substance use.

Understanding Individual Variability in Response
Understanding individual variability in response to kratom is crucial for developing safe and effective treatment approaches. Factors influencing how people respond to kratom can include:
- Genetics:** Genetic variations can influence the metabolism of kratom alkaloids, affecting their absorption, distribution, and elimination from the body. This could explain why some individuals experience stronger effects than others with the same dosage.
- **Metabolism: Individual differences in liver function and enzymatic activity can affect the breakdown and processing of kratom compounds, influencing their duration of action and overall impact.
- Body Mass:** Body weight can influence the concentration of kratom alkaloids in the bloodstream, potentially leading to variations in effects.
- **Tolerance: Regular kratom use can lead to tolerance, requiring higher doses to achieve the same effect. This variation can make it difficult to establish standardized dosages that work for everyone.
- Route of Administration: The method of kratom consumption (e.g., ingestion, smoking) can affect absorption rates and onset times, influencing the intensity and duration of effects.
- **Psychological Factors: Individual beliefs, expectations, and past experiences with substances can also influence how people perceive and respond to kratom.
Further research is needed to fully understand these complex interactions and develop personalized approaches to kratom use that consider individual factors and optimize both therapeutic benefits and minimize potential risks.
